Sarzameen: A Family’s Fight in Kashmir

This film plunges viewers into the turbulent landscape of Kashmir, following the compelling story of Vijay Menon, a decorated army officer played by Prithviraj Sukumaran. His unwavering dedication to duty and personal sacrifice are at the forefront of the narrative.

Alongside him, Kajol stars as Meher, a mother and wife striving to keep her family intact amidst the chaos. Ibrahim Ali Khan portrays Harman, caught between fragmented memories and unsettling truths in this directorial debut by Kayoze Irani, produced by Dharma Productions.

Black Bag: A High-Stakes Spy Thriller

Directed by the acclaimed Steven Soderbergh and penned by David Koepp, Black Bag is a spy thriller that garnered attention earlier this year. It features an impressive ensemble cast including Cate Blanchett, Michael Fassbender, and Pierce Brosnan.

The plot centers on British intelligence officer George Woodhouse, played by Fassbender, who faces an agonizing dilemma. He must investigate a list of suspected traitors, only to discover his own wife, Kathryn (Blanchett), is on it. This tense film will be available for streaming starting July 28.

Happy Gilmore 2: Adam Sandler Returns to the Green

Adam Sandler is back in his iconic role as Happy Gilmore, bringing his unique blend of golf and comedy to Netflix. The sequel sees the short-fused legend swinging for a comeback, aiming to fulfill his child’s dream.

Fans can look forward to familiar faces like Julie Bowen, Ben Stiller, and Christopher McDonald, along with new additions such as Benito Antonio Martínez Ocasio (Bad Bunny), and Sandler’s daughters, Sadie and Sunny Sandler.

Hunter S2: Suniel Shetty’s Race Against Time

The second season of Hunter raises the stakes dramatically. Vikram, portrayed by Suniel Shetty, receives a shocking call from his daughter, who was presumed dead. She is now with the mysterious Salesman, played by Jackie Shroff.

As Vikram embarks on a desperate mission to rescue his daughter, a gripping game of cat and mouse unfolds. The series also features Anusha Dandekar, Barkha Bisht, and Anang Desai.

Rangeen: A Journey of Betrayal and Revenge

Prime Video brings us Rangeen, a series that shatters Adarsh’s seemingly simple life with the revelation of his wife Naina’s betrayal. This discovery propels him into an unpredictable and wild journey.

The show explores themes of morality, identity, and complex emotions as Adarsh, a mild-mannered man, seeks revenge. Produced by Kabir Khan and Rajan Kapoor, and starring Viineet Kumar Siingh, Rajshri Deshpande, and Sheeba Chaddha, Rangeen blends humor with heartfelt moments.

The Plot: A Korean Thriller of Accidents and Deceit

Lionsgate Play presents The Plot, starring Gang Dong‑won as Yeong-il, a meticulous “accident designer.” He specializes in disguising contract killings as flawless accidents. However, a high-profile job goes awry, leaving Yeong-il injured and consumed by suspicion.

Unsure if he’s been double-crossed by his own team or a rival group, he spirals into a maze of paranoia and betrayal. The lines between truth and illusion blur, turning every move into a potential trap.
